""An Address Before the American Whig and Cliosophic Societies of the College of New Jersey"" by Joshua Hall McIlvaine offers a fascinating glimpse into the moral and religious debates of 19th-century America. Delivered in 1859, this address grapples with issues of individual religious liberty, the role of religion in public life, and the moral responsibilities of citizens in a rapidly changing nation. McIlvaine's discourse touches upon a wide range of topics, including Erastianism, the perceived threats of Mormonism and Roman Catholicism, the death penalty, and the importance of public schools. He advocates for individual liberty and the foundational role of the Bible in shaping a just society. This address provides valuable insight into the intellectual and social currents that shaped the nation during a pivotal period in its history.
